Lacasadargilla: Artist Talk
Join us for a special free artist talk with lacasadargilla – the company behind Uccellini (Little Birds) and Escaped Alone.
In this lecture, lacasadargilla founders – Alessandro Ferroni, Lisa Ferlazzo Natoli, Alice Palazzi, and Maddalena Parise – will share insights into their artistic identity, their process, and their distinctive approach to staging theatre.
Working with a wide range of texts – whether adapted, contemporary, or situated firmly within the canon – lacasadargilla take what they call an ‘architectural’ approach to theatre making, building projects through a focus on cinematic devices and physical precision. Through this, they are able to create layered work that builds on concepts of time and mythographies, and on the linguistic, psychic and personal legacies that bind us to our past, and to our future.
Widely recognised in Italy, the company will reflect on the artistic space they occupy in contemporary italian theatremaking.
